Understanding the Root Causes of Back Pain
When you experience back pain, it’s crucial to understand its root causes, as this knowledge can lead to effective relief and a healthier lifestyle. Back pain can arise from various factors, including poor posture, muscle strain, or even underlying issues like herniated discs. You may notice that sitting for long periods or lifting heavy objects incorrectly contributes to your discomfort.
Additionally, stress and a lack of physical activity can cause your muscles to tighten, worsening your pain. Identifying the specific cause of your back pain is essential. Start by paying attention to when the pain occurs and which activities trigger it. Keeping a simple pain diary can be a helpful way to track your symptoms and how they relate to your daily habits.

Essential Stretching Techniques
When it comes to finding relief from back pain, integrating effective stretching techniques into your daily routine can make a significant difference. As a chiropractor, I believe that enhancing your flexibility and supporting your spinal health naturally is essential for overall wellness.
One of the simplest ways to start is by incorporating yoga poses into your stretching regimen. The Cat-Cow stretch is a fantastic way to warm up your spine, promoting better alignment and flexibility. Following that, the Child’s Pose can help gently relax your back muscles, providing a soothing stretch that feels great.
Don’t forget about the Downward Dog! This pose not only stretches your hamstrings and calves but also helps release tension along your spine, contributing to a more comfortable back. It’s important to pay attention to your hip flexors and glutes as well; tightness in these areas can often lead to increased back pain.
When stretching, aim to hold each position for at least 20-30 seconds, and remember to breathe deeply. This deep breathing won’t only enhance relaxation but also facilitate better oxygen flow to your muscles, aiding in recovery.
By making these essential stretching techniques a regular part of your routine, you can support your back’s health and improve your overall mobility.

Nutrition’s Impact on Inflammation and Pain
As a chiropractor, I believe that understanding how nutrition impacts inflammation is essential for managing back pain effectively. What you eat can significantly influence your body’s inflammation levels. By choosing a diet that focuses on anti-inflammatory foods, you can help alleviate discomfort and promote healing.
Incorporating foods like leafy greens, fatty fish, nuts, and berries into your meals can make a difference. These foods are packed with antioxidants and omega-3 fatty acids that work to reduce inflammation. Simple changes like adding a spinach salad or snacking on walnuts can be a great start.
At the same time, it’s important to be mindful of what you limit in your diet. Processed foods, sugary snacks, and trans fats can increase inflammation and exacerbate pain. Staying well-hydrated is also crucial—drinking plenty of water helps flush out toxins that may contribute to inflammation.
Don’t underestimate the power of spices in your kitchen! Turmeric and ginger are fantastic options with natural anti-inflammatory properties. Adding these to your meals can’t only enhance flavor but also support your body’s healing process.
By making these small dietary adjustments, you can take a proactive approach to reduce your back pain and improve your overall well-being.

Ergonomics and Posture Improvements
How often do you think about how your workspace affects your back health? Poor ergonomics and slouching can lead to chronic back pain, which can be improved with the right adjustments.
As a chiropractor, I believe in the power of natural healing and maintaining a healthy posture to support your spine. Here are four simple tips to enhance your workspace ergonomics and promote better back health:
- Chair Height: Adjust your chair so that your feet rest flat on the floor, and your knees are at a comfortable 90-degree angle. This helps maintain proper spinal alignment and reduces strain.
- Monitor Position: Ensure your monitor is at eye level and about an arm’s length away. This helps prevent neck strain, allowing your spine to stay aligned while you work.
- Keyboard and Mouse Placement: Keep your keyboard and mouse close enough so your elbows can stay at your sides. This reduces shoulder strain and helps keep your upper body relaxed.
- Frequent Breaks: Remember to stand up and stretch every hour. This simple act not only relieves tension but also promotes circulation, which is essential for maintaining a healthy spine.
By integrating these tips into your daily routine, you can significantly improve your posture and reduce discomfort.
